**Break-Glass Access: SDK Parity Work (Lumetta)**

The Kestrel and Dovetail client SDKs must stay feature-matched; break-glass is only for shipping a parity hotfix when one SDK blocks a release. Log every use in the parity tracker. To unlock the emergency publishing account, enter the passphrase that follows:

unlock words, baguf-badug: aldath-ralwyn-gilath-oliys-sorius-raleth-pelmir-praeth-lamix-druvan-siliel-fraax-queniel

Interview sessions for the Quillmere project take place in the secure room on level 2, next to the print hub. Team assistants are responsible for booking the room, greeting candidates, and escorting them in and out. The room locks automatically, so carry your badge at all times. To unlock the door from outside, enter the code below.

turnstile pass: bdg-YEOZLM-79341408

# Retry configuration for the Fernhollow export pipeline.
# As discussed at the weekly eng sync, failed exports now retry
# with exponential backoff (base 30s, cap 15m, max 6 attempts).
# The retry worker pulls jobs from the quarry queue and requires
# the same credentials as the primary exporter. Tune EXPORT_RETRY_CAP
# with care; values above 8 caused duplicate ledger rows last quarter.
# The worker authenticates using the line below:

sealed setting: ARCHIVE_KEY3=ea0

Subject: DR drill Thursday — ORM refactor freeze

Support team: the Brindlework legacy ORM layer gets swapped during Thursday's disaster-recovery drill. Expect read-only mode on Casefile for two hours. Do not open schema tickets during the window. If failback stalls, escalate to the drill channel and unseal the standby with the passphrase below.

recovery phrase for yahap-faduf: sorion-kasath-briath-gorius-ulaael-zorvan-aldiel-quenwyn-casdor-framir-julwyn-novvan-zorox